RAINFALL WARNING
- Burin Peninsula
Rain, heavy at times is expected. The frozen ground has a reduced ability to absorb this rainfall. Locations: Channel-Port aux Basques and along the south coast to the Burin Peninsula. Total rainfall: 25 to 40 mm, with locally higher amounts possible. Time span: tonight until Tuesday night. Localized flooding in low-lying areas is possible. Rainfall warnings are issued when significant rainfall is expected. Please continue to monitor alerts and forecasts issued by Environment Canada. Historical Weather Data
The Historical Climate Data website provides a Historical data search and download for past Canadian hourly, daily and monthly weather data. It also provides Almanac Averages and Extremes temperature and precipitation values for a particular station over its entire period of record.
